Definition of Tetartahedral	
	    			    		
		    		Te*tar`to*he"dral (?), a. [Gr. &?; fourth +
&?; base.] (Crystallog.) Having one fourth the number of planes
which are requisite to complete symmetry. --
Te*tar`to*he"dral*ly, adv.
